JUDGMENT

Employment Tribunals Rules of Procedure 2013 – Rule 21[1]The claims by each of C2, C3, C4 and C5 are struck out as they are not being actively pursued. This decision is based on the failure to respond to the Tribunal’s correspondence, and on the information from C1 that those other claimants are not seeking an employment tribunal judgment (and may be bringing a claim in another court instead).[2]If any of C2, C3, C4 and C5 seek reconsideration of the decision to strike out their claims, they must write to the Tribunal and the Respondent immediately with their reasons.[3]The respondent has made an unauthorised deduction from C1’s wages and is ordered to pay that claimant, Mr Atif Hussain, the gross sum of £9300 (subject to any lawfully required PAYE deductions, but without any other deduction or set off)
